Research Fabric Types
When selecting blackout curtains, consider the fabric type that best suits your needs. Look for dense materials that effectively block light, such as polyester or a polyester-cotton blend, which also provides durability and ease of maintenance.

Measure Your Windows
Accurate measurements are crucial for ensuring your blackout curtains fit properly. Measure the width and height of your windows, and consider the additional length for a more dramatic effect and better light blocking.
Consider Installation Options
Look for curtains with easy installation features, such as eyelet or tab-top designs. These options simplify the hanging process, allowing you to set up your home office quickly and efficiently.
Check for Thermal Insulation
Opt for curtains that offer thermal insulation properties. This feature helps maintain a comfortable temperature in your workspace, reducing heating costs in winter and keeping your office cool in summer.
Set a Budget
Blackout curtains come in a range of prices. Set a budget that allows you to explore various options without compromising on quality. Generally, you can find good quality curtains within the £20-£100 range.
